Best in Reliving the Masterpiece

Tom Hiddleston took to the stage "in this chamber, in this meager palace of Midgard, the arena they call... Hall H." His maniacally happy grin and enthusiastic reprisal of his Thor/Avengers role set quite the standard for remaking the magic.


Best in Mission Impossible Moves

Like Tom Hiddleston, Bryan Cranston was eager to relive his role... with a twist. The TV star took to the convention floor in a Walter White/Heisenberg mask like a ninja and fans were none the wiser. It wasn't until he pulled it off during the Breaking Bad panel that they realized the guy they'd been taking pictures with was in fact the real actor.

The crowd went wild.

via Buzzfeed


Best in Public Method Acting Demonstrations

Speaking of celebrities coming as themselves, Karen Gillan came to Comic-Con as Karen Gillan. Unbeknownst to fans, she'd shaved her head for her part as Nebula in the upcoming Guardians of the Galaxy movie. She revealed how she'd "done something a little crazy" during her panel where she flung the wig out into the crowd to loud applause.

Best in Unrecognized Celebrity Disguise

While on the subject of shaved Doctor Who alumni, Matt Smith, who will be leaving the rebooted franchise in the upcoming November finale, took to the Comic-Con floor in this Bart Simpson full head mask... and somehow made it through undetected, though other celebrities have tried this tactic in the past and been found out with incredible ease.

Luckily (or unluckily?) his ninja disguise worked, and he succeeded in his cunning ploy to venture forth undetected among the masses... even though he did look rather downcast afterwards that no one talked to him in the end...
